CONTEMPORARY ISSUES IN GLOBAL POLITICS (4 Credits)
Learning outcomes:
On successful completion of this course, students will be able to: Explain theories and basic concepts of contemporary issues in global politics; Analyze specific contemporary issues in global politics; Integrate theories and concepts to critically examine case studies of contemporary issues in global politics.
Topics:
- Introduction to contemporary global politics;
- Rivalries among great powers and the rising of geopolitics;
- Non-State Actors;
- Regionalism and Free Trade Agreement;
- The changing nature of armed conflicts;
- International finance and global financial crisis;
- The politics of international development aid;
- Democracy and Peace Building;
- Gender and of violence against women;
- The role of cities in global landscape;
- Global populism and the emergence of identity politics;
- Global Politics and Digital Technologies;
- Evaluation.
